Your answering point is the number or Jet phone user that calls get diverted to on a callflow within your Jet Interactive account. Answering points are changed through the dial widget on a callflow.

Step 1 - Under the Phone System menu, select Callflows.

Step 2 - Find the callflow you want to modify and click the edit button.

Step 3 - When your callflow loads, click on the dial widget.

You can change the answering point to any mobile or landline number OR you can change it to a Jet phone user.

Step 4 - To change to a mobile or landline number, click Add External then enter the number including areacode, name the number and click the Add.Screen_Shot_2022-03-17_at_10.55.05_am.png

 

To change to a Jet phone user, click Add Phone User then select one or more users that you want to add in as the answering point.

If you configure multiple answering points, these will automatically dial in sequential order. You can click and drag to reorder your answering points. If you want all answering points to dial together, check the box to enable this.

You can remove any existing answering point by clicking the delete icon next to the number you wish to remove.

Step 5 - Click anywhere on the canvas to save the widget. Your callflow should now be at 100%.

You can save the callflow as a draft OR save as available to make the change live on all associated phone numbers. Saving your callflow automatically creates a new version so that you can easily roll back any changes.
